Job Details:Job Description: This position is within the Design Enablement (DE) which is one of the key pillars enabling Intel to deliver winning products in the marketplace. As part of the Design Enablement/Process Design Kit (PDK) group, you will join a highly motivated team of talented engineers solving challenging technical problems enabling PDKs for Intel's most advanced process technologies and drive PDKs towards industry standard methods and ease of use for the end customers. The Process Development kit (PDK) Customer Support team within this organization is looking for Customer Obsessed individual in the area of PDK Documentation and Training support to provide a positive experience to our customers. The candidate is expected to be familiar with the technical contents of a Process Design Kit (PDK) and associated tools and flows, which would enable the candidate to create and review, as well as provide guidance to other technical contributors regarding technical training materials and documentation. Behavior traits: � Proven track record of uncompromising customer orientation to deliver leading-edge solutions � Technical writing skills, and presentation skills. � Effective communication (verbal and written)- skills to clearly communicate requirements to others, and follow-up to meet schedule and quality. � Be fearless in bringing the voice of the customer to the PDK team. � Ability to lead and facilitate meetings with customers and PDK team to ensure timely resolution of customer issues. � Thrive in a fast paced, challenging environment. � Detail oriented.Qualifications:4+ years of relevant experience with Bachelor of Science in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, or relevant scientific STEM major or MS with 3+ years of relevant experience in at least one of the following areas: � General understanding of VLSI design tools and concepts (schematic and Layout editing, circuit simulation, Layout verification, RC extraction, synthesis, APR, timing analysis, Reliability Verification etc.) � End-to-end digital or analog design flows and methodologies � Familiarity with using MS Office tools, MS Sharepoint, and other similar tools.
